Description
Diet and exercise. Snacking is not so chic ; Deprive yourself not ; Exercise is a part of life, not a chore -- Style and beauty. Liberate yourself with the ten-item wardrobe ; Find your true style ; Perfect Le No-makeup look ; Take care of your skin ; Look presentable always ; Practice the art of femininity -- How to live well. Always use the best things you have ; Live life as a formal affair ; Clutter is so not chic ; Seek out the arts ; Cultivate an air of mystery ; Practice the art of entertaining ; Reject the new materialism ; Cultivate your mind ; Find simple pleasures ; Value quality above all - Live a passionate life.
